When it comes to furnace repair, there are a few things you should expect to ensure the process goes smoothly. Knowing what to anticipate when you call in a professional can help you stay on top of the project and ensure that the repairs are done correctly and safely. 

Here are ten things to expect from a furnace repair project handled by a professional.

1. Professional Assessment

When you call a professional for a furnace repair, they will usually come to your home to assess the situation. This will involve examining the furnace, checking for any signs of wear and tear, and determining necessary repairs. The professional will also check for any underlying problems that may be causing the furnace to malfunction.

2. Cost Estimates

After the assessment, the professional will provide a repair cost estimate. This will include the cost of materials, labour, and any other associated costs. Make sure to ask any questions to make an informed decision.

3. Parts and Materials

The professional will likely need to order parts and materials to complete the repair. Depending on the type of repair and the availability of the parts, it may take several days or weeks for the parts to arrive. Ask the professional about the expected wait time for the parts and materials.

4. Replacement Parts

Sometimes, the professional may need to replace some furnace parts. Make sure to ask about the availability of the replacement parts and the cost associated with the replacement.

5. Safety Procedures

The professional will likely follow safety procedures to ensure the repairs are done safely and correctly. This may include turning off the power to the furnace before beginning the repair, using safety equipment and clothing, and using the proper tools for the job.

6. Testing and Clean-up

After the repairs are complete, the professional will usually test the furnace to ensure it functions correctly. They may also perform some cleaning to ensure the stove is dust or debris-free.

7. Warranty

The professional will likely provide a repair warranty. This will ensure that you will be covered if any problems occur in the future. Be sure to inquire about the warranty and read it thoroughly before signing.

8. Troubleshooting

If the technician discovers potential problems with your furnace, they will troubleshoot them and ensure they function correctly.

9. Final Check

The technician will perform a final check to ensure your furnace runs correctly.

10. Maintenance Tips

Finally, the technician should provide advice and tips to help keep your furnace in good working order. This may include changing the filter regularly, scheduling annual maintenance, and checking for potential problems.

Conclusion

By understanding what to expect during a furnace repair project, you can be sure you’re getting the best possible service. Make sure to ask your technician any questions and keep an eye out for any potential problems. With the right technician, you can have your furnace up and running again quickly.

How do I know if my HVAC system needs professional service?

Common signs include unusual noises, uneven heating or cooling, higher-than-normal energy bills, frequent cycling, poor airflow, strange odours, and the system being more than 10-15 years old. If you notice any of these issues, contact a licensed HVAC technician for an inspection.

Are there energy rebates for HVAC upgrades in Ontario?

Yes, Ontario homeowners may qualify for rebates through the Canada Greener Homes Initiative and local utility programs. High-efficiency furnaces, heat pumps, and smart thermostats are commonly eligible. Fortis Heating can help you navigate available rebates and choose qualifying equipment.
